Bolick Name Meaning

Americanized form of German Bolch or perhaps of some other similar (like-sounding) German surname. See also Bolich 1 Boliek and Bolig German (of Slavic origin): variant of Bolich Compare 3 below. Americanized form of Polish Bolik Czech and Slovak Bolík: from a pet form of a personal name such as Boleslav (Polish Bolesław) based on the element bol meaning ‘greater better’ or ‘more’ (from Old Slavic bolъ). Americanized form of Serbian and Croatian Bolić (see Bolich ).

Source: Dictionary of American Family Names 2nd edition, 2022

Where is the Bolick family from?

You can see how Bolick families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Bolick family name was found in the USA, and Canada between 1840 and 1920. The most Bolick families were found in USA in 1920. In 1840 there were 21 Bolick families living in North Carolina. This was about 75% of all the recorded Bolick's in USA. North Carolina had the highest population of Bolick families in 1840.

What did your Bolick ancestors do for a living?

In 1940, Farmer and Spinner were the top reported jobs for men and women in the USA named Bolick. 18% of Bolick men worked as a Farmer and 13% of Bolick women worked as a Spinner. Some less common occupations for Americans named Bolick were Carpenter and Housekeeper. .

What is the average Bolick lifespan?

Between 1940 and 2004, in the United States, Bolick life expectancy was at its lowest point in 1951, and highest in 1990. The average life expectancy for Bolick in 1940 was 41, and 68 in 2004.
